Medical Malpractice Litigation Paralegal
We are seeking a full-time Medical Malpractice Paralegal to join our Washington, DC office. This role will support attorneys handling complex medical malpractice cases. The ideal candidate will have strong organizational and analytical skills, with the ability to review and summarize medical records and coordinate litigation support. While nursing experience or credentials (RN, LPN) are strongly preferred, they are not required. Hybrid arrangement, 4-day in office, 1 day remote.
Responsibilities
- Obtain, organize, review, and summarize medical records and other relevant documentation.
- Draft medical chronologies and case summaries.
- Assist in identifying and coordinating with expert witnesses.
- Maintain case calendars, schedule appointments, and manage deadlines.
- Support attorneys in trial preparation, including document preparation, evidence tracking, and legal research.
- Conduct factual research and compile supporting information to strengthen legal arguments.
- Perform other administrative and case-related duties as needed.
Qualifications
- 3+ years of paralegal or legal assistant experience, preferably in medical malpractice or personal injury law.
- Nursing background or clinical experience (RN, LPN, or similar) is preferred but not required.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- High attention to detail and excellent organizational skills.
- Proficiency in office software and legal case management systems.
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
